In the complex and dynamic environment of the construction industry, maintaining control over project timelines is vital to the success of a project. Delays, miscommunication and poor coordination could quickly derail a project and lead to over-budgets and customer dissatisfaction. This is where construction scheduling software steps in as a game-changer--bringing structure, clarity, and precision to every phase of the construction timeline.
Construction scheduling software offers a central platform through which the project manager can manage, track and alter timelines in real time. By allowing teams to map out each task, assign responsibilities and establish deadlines, the software produces a detailed blueprint for project execution. This makes sure that each team member understands what needs to be completed, by whom, and by when--reducing confusion and speeding up the process.
One of the main benefits of software for scheduling is the ability to visualize the entire construction process through Interactive Gantt diagrams or views based on calendars. These tools let stakeholders discover relationships between tasks, alter time durations in response to changes in the real world and stop conflicting schedules before they arise. In the end, the project is more predictable and manageable, regardless of the degree of complexity.
Another advantage is real-time collaboration. Construction scheduling platforms often include cloud-based accessibility, which allows contractors, subcontractors, and field teams to be updated regardless of where they are. When there are changes that occur, such as delays in the delivery of material or weather disturbances, teams are able to respond quickly and alter schedules in response. This agility reduces idle time and helps keep the project moving forward with speed.
Additionally, historic data and forecasting tools included in many scheduling tools allow for more precise planning of future projects. By analyzing historical performance, managers can identify potential bottlenecks and create better-than-realistic timelines. This results in better budgeting, improved communication with clients, and more reliable project execution.
Effective scheduling software can also work seamlessly with other construction management tools, such as cost tracking systems and resource management tools. This interconnected approach ensures that the decisions made regarding scheduling are aligned with budget constraints and availability of resources, resulting in more efficient overall outcomes for projects.
In today's highly competitive construction market, the ability to deliver projects on time is an obvious distinction. The software for construction scheduling does more than just improve time management, it also promotes collaboration, decreases risk and increases productivity.
